A Phase I Clinical Trial to Evaluate the Pharmacokinetic Characteristics of Ammoxetine Hydrochloride Enteric-Coated Tablets in Participants With Moderate Renal Impairment and Normal Renal Function

NCT07694869 · Status: RECRUITING · Phase: PHASE1 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 16

Last updated 2026-07-10

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

This study is a single-center, non-randomized, open-label, parallel-group, multiple-dose Phase I clinical trial evaluating the pharmacokinetic characteristics of ammoxetine hydrochloride enteric-coated tablets in participants with normal renal function and moderate renal impairment. The study enrolls 16 participants divided into two groups: Group A (participants with normal renal function) and Group B (participants with moderate renal impairment). Participants in both groups receive 60 mg of ammoxetine hydrochloride enteric-coated tablets daily at 1 hour after meals, from day 1 to day 6. Blood samples for pharmacokinetic (PK) analysis, urine samples, and safety parameters are collected before and after dosing according to the trial protocol.
